Deep Dive Into The Role
Fixed income analysts focus on securities that pay returns on a fixed schedule. Understanding bonds, treasury notes, and other debt instruments is vital. They evaluate risks, forecast economic shifts, and predict interest rate movements. Their insights can steer multibillion-dollar decisions.
Educational Pathway
Most analysts have a strong background in finance, economics, or mathematics. Advanced degrees enhance their understanding. Professional certifications like CFA (Chartered Financial Analyst) provide added credibility. Continuous learning is a part of the job.
